Abstract
We have used polarized light (POL) to monitor changes in the organization of the articular cartilage collagen network and matrix proteoglycans (PGs) after intra-articular injection of chymopapain (CP). POL viewing of sirius red stained sections revealed a loss of normal birefringence suggesting an apparent collapse of the collagen network following intra-articular CP. After 21 days, knees injected with 2.0 mg CP showed no return of normal birefringence, however, normal birefringence was noted in knees injected with only 0.2 mg CP. POL viewing of toluidine blue stained sections revealed a severe loss of matrix PGs followed by PG restoration in animals injected with 0.2 mg CP. The most important inference from the data is that articular cartilage can recover from enzyme-induced alterations in the spatial collapse of its fibrillar network. This is an important finding since it has often been inferred that damage to the collagen network leads invariably to progressive articular cartilage destruction.

Abstract
Three studies examined whether the specificity with which people retrieve episodes from their past determines the specificity with which they imagine the future. In the first study, suicidal patients and nondepressed controls generated autobiographical events and possible future events in response to cues. Suicidal subjects' memory and future responses were more generic, and specificity level for the past and the future was significantly correlated for both groups. In the second and third studies, the effect of experimental manipulation of retrieval style was examined by instructing subjects to retrieve specific events or summaries of events from their past (Experiment 2) or by giving high- or low-imageable words to cue memories (Experiment 3). Results showed that induction of a generic retrieval style reduced the specificity of images of the future. It is suggested that the association between memory retrieval and future imaging arises because the intermediate descriptions used in searching autobiographical memory are also used to generate images of possible events in the future.

Abstract
An antimouse immune response is invariable following administration of murine monoclonal antibody (mAb), precluding effective multidose therapy. In advanced colorectal cancer patients, we carried out a pilot study with multiple doses of 131I-labeled CC49 administered with deoxyspergualin (DSG), an immunomodulator, to determine its effect on immune response. Cumulative toxicity and efficacy were also evaluated. Six patients with tumor-associated glycoprotein 72-expressing colorectal cancer were treated i.v. with 15 mCi/m2 131I-labeled to 20 mg mAb CC49 biweekly, along with concurrent DSG 200 mg/m2 daily for 5 days, for a maximum of four courses. None had received prior murine mAbs. All patients had targeting of radioactivity to known tumor sites following initial infusion. Four of six patients received all four courses of therapy, three without any acute side effects. In these patients, there was no change in serum clearance with variable tumor targeting following repeat infusions. Two patients had </= grade II anaphylactoid reactions, which were treated without sequelae. One of these had faster serum clearance of radioactivity following repeat infusions of 131I-labeled CC49. Human antimouse antibody titers in all patients were significantly less compared to concurrent times in patients receiving CC49 without DSG (P < 0.05). There was no correlation between the human antimouse antibody titer and serum clearance or tumor targeting of 131I-labeled CC49. There were no clinical responses. We concluded that multiple doses of murine antibody 131I-labeled CC49 can be safely administered with no change in serum or whole-body kinetics in 50% of patients treated biweekly. DSG may reduce the human immune response to the murine mAb.

Abstract
Rats were trained on a successive delayed conditional discrimination task measuring memory for magnitude of reinforcement. In the study phase of the task, the rats were given one of two cereals. One cereal contained 25% sugar; the other 50% sugar. One of the two cereals was always designated the positive stimulus and the other the negative stimulus. This study phase was followed by the test phase in which the rat was shown an object which covered a food well. If the rat was given the negative stimulus in the study phase of the trial, no food reward was placed beneath the object. Whenever the positive stimulus was presented a food reward was available beneath the object. Performance was measured as the latency to uncover the food well. After reaching criterion level, the rats were given amygdala, hippocampal, or control lesions. Amygdala-lesioned rats showed significant deficits in performance, whereas no long-term deficits were observed for the hippocampal-lesioned groups even at longer retention delays. In additional experiments, it was shown that amygdala-lesioned, like normal, rats had similar taste preferences. Finally, normal and hippocampal-, but not amygdala-, lesioned rats transferred readily to different cereals containing 25% or 50% sugar. Thus, it appears that the amygdala, but not the hippocampus, plays a significant role in explicit data-based or working memory for affect information based on magnitude of reinforcement.

Abstract
Twenty dogs with abscessation of the prostate gland were treated by celiotomy, drainage, and digital exploration of the gland through bilateral capsulectomy wounds. Omentum was introduced through the capsulectomy wounds and packed into the abscess cavities around the prostatic urethra. Most dogs were discharged from the hospital within 48 hours of the surgery. Long-term resolution of the problem (no recurrence within 12 months) was achieved in 19 dogs. One dog had recurrent abscessation that was managed by the placement of dependent Penrose drains. Temporary tube cystostomy was performed postoperatively in one dog for the management of transient dysuria. One dog with septic peritonitis resulting from preoperative abscess rupture was managed by concurrent open peritoneal drainage. Intracapsular prostatic omentalization was a simple and effective means of managing prostatic abscessation with minimal requirement for postoperative hospitalization of the patient. The frequency of serious complications, including postoperative urinary incontinence, was low.

Abstract
STUDY OBJECTIVE To describe the development of an injury-surveillance system based on the emergency department log. SETTING An ED with 40,000 visits annually, tertiary care center. PARTICIPANTS All patients to our ED during a 6-month period. ED logs are used to collect basic information such as demographics, chief complaint, mode of arrival, and disposition. Our log was modified for collection of injury-related information such as whether the ED visit was because of an injury and, if so, the mechanism of injury. A list of 16 mechanism-of-injury codes was developed on the basis of review of existing literature and on a 1-month review of injuries in our population. The ED log data were entered into a database, and descriptive analysis was performed. RESULTS A list of mechanisms of injury was developed that, when implemented, was successful in coding 93% of injured patients in our ED population. The expansion of the ED log for collection of injury data required minimal training and cost. An example of the data obtained is presented to demonstrate the type of information available. Of the 18,742 patients, the ED log identified 5,067 patients (27%) as having been injured. Most were male (2,972 of 5,067 [59%]), and most were between 15 and 40 years of age (2,857 of 5,067 [61%]). Common mechanisms of injury included falls (907 of 5,067 [19%]), transportation (706 of 5,067 [15%]), cuts or punctures (332 of 5,067 [7%]), sports (323 of 5,067 [7%]), and assaults (245 of 5,067 [5%]). CONCLUSION With minimal training and cost, the ED log can be adapted for collection of injury data on all patients seen in the ED.

Abstract
The isoform of protein kinase C responsible for the inhibition of histamine-stimulated adenylate cyclase by the phorbol ester, 12-O-tetradecanoylphorbol 13-acetate (TPA), has been investigated in a particulate fraction prepared from the human gastric cancer cell line HGT-1. The alpha and epsilon isoforms of protein kinase C were detected in HGT-1 cells and in a 40,000 x g particulate fraction by immunoblotting procedures. The inhibitory effect of TPA on histamine-stimulated adenylate cyclase was enhanced by the presence of Ca2+, but decreased in a concentration-dependent manner by anti-peptide antibody to protein kinase C alpha, but not to protein kinase C epsilon. Addition of Ca2+ and TPA to the 40,000 x g particulate fraction stimulated the phosphorylation of the protein kinase C substrate myelin basic peptide 4-14. Protein kinase C alpha is probably the isoform responsible for inhibition of histamine-stimulated adenylate cyclase in HGT-1 cells.

Abstract
The immunosuppressive drug, rapamycin, interferes with an undefined signaling pathway required for the progression of G1-phase T-cells into S phase. Genetic analyses in yeast indicate that binding of rapamycin to its intracellular receptor, FKBP12, generates a toxic complex that inhibits cell growth in G1 phase. These analyses implicated two related proteins, TOR1 and TOR2, as targets of the FKBP12-rapamycin complex in yeast. In this study, we have used a glutathione S-transferase (GST)-FKBP12-rapamycin affinity matrix to isolate putative mammalian targets of rapamycin (mTOR) from tissue extracts. In the presence of rapamycin, immobilized GST-FKBP12 specifically precipitates similar high molecular mass proteins from both rat brain and murine T-lymphoma cell extracts. Binding experiments performed with rapamycin-sensitive and -resistant mutant clones derived from the YAC-1 T-lymphoma cell line demonstrate that the GST-FKBP12-rapamycin complex recovers significantly lower amounts of the candidate mTOR from rapamycin-resistant cell lines. The latter results suggest that mTOR is a relevant target of rapamycin in these cells. Finally, we report the isolation of a full-length mTOR cDNA that encodes a direct ligand for the FKBP12-rapamycin complex. The deduced amino acid sequence of mTOR displays 42 and 45% identity to those of yeast TOR1 and TOR2, respectively. These results strongly suggest that the FKBP12-rapamycin complex interacts with homologous ligands in yeast and mammalian cells and that the loss of mTOR function is directly related to the inhibitory effect of rapamycin on G1- to S-phase progression in T-lymphocytes and other sensitive cell types.

Abstract
There is encouraging evidence that structured psychological treatments for depression, in particular cognitive therapy, can reduce subsequent relapse after the period of initial treatment has been completed. However, there is a continuing need for prophylactic psychological approaches that can be administered to recovered patients in euthymic mood. An information-processing analysis of depressive maintenance and relapse is used to define the requirements for effective prevention, and to propose mechanisms through which cognitive therapy achieves its prophylactic effects. This analysis suggests that similar effects can be achieved using techniques of stress-reduction based on the skills of attentional control taught in mindfulness meditation. An information-processing analysis is presented of mindfulness and mindlessness, and of their relevance to preventing depressive relapse. This analysis provides the basis for the development of Attentional Control Training, a new approach to preventing relapse that integrates features of cognitive therapy and mindfulness training and is applicable to recovered depressed patients.

Abstract
This study identified malingering strategies of test performance and investigated their presence in the responses to computer-mediated versions of Rey's Dot-Counting and 15-Items tests, a forced-choice symptom validity procedure and the Memory Assessment Scales (MAS). Sixty volunteer subjects were randomly assigned to control (n = 30) or malingering (n = 30) groups. The control subjects were instructed to perform their best and the malingerers were instructed to fake a poor performance on the tests. As expected, malingering subjects scored significantly worse than control subjects on virtually all tests. Malingerers had slower response times on most tests. They also performed worse on recognition tasks in contrast to performance on recall tasks. Their response style was characterized by intentional wrong and random responding on recognition tasks. Malingerers did not show the expected worse-than-chance responding on the forced-choice symptom validity procedure. Current tests of symptom validity may not have sufficient sensitivity to detect milder forms of malingering.

Abstract
Selective inhibition of the inducible isoform of prostaglandin G/H synthase (cyclooxygenase-2; COX2; EC 1.14.99.1) can be achieved with compounds of the general form of aryl methyl sulfonyls and aryl methyl sulfonamides. DuP 697 and NS-398 are representative examples of these compounds. Both inhibit the constitute (COX1) and inducible (COX2) isoforms of the enzyme with equal potency shortly after mixing, but their potencies increase with time for COX2 selectively. This time-dependent inhibition follows first-order kinetics, and the rate constant for inactivation of COX2 is dose dependent for both compounds. Kinetic analysis allows us to determine KI and kinact (the maximal rate of inactivation) for each inhibitor. The potency of both compounds is substrate concentration dependent, as expected for time-dependent competitive inhibitors. COX2 that has been incubated with these inhibitors, and then extensively dialyzed against buffer, shows no recovery of enzyme activity, while complete recovery of activity is seen for COX1. Thus, these inhibitors irreversibly inactivate COX2 with time, while showing minimal reversible inhibition of COX1. We isolated these inhibitors after long incubation with excess enzyme and subsequent denaturation of the enzyme. Both inhibitors showed no loss of potency resulting from interactions with COX2, suggesting that inhibition is not mediated by covalent modification of the enzyme. These data suggest that binding of these inhibitors to COX2 induces a slow structural transition of the enzyme that results in its selective inactivation.
